CodeGym University
Aprendizado
Curso
Tarefas
Pesquisas e Testes
Jogos
Ajuda
Agenda de lembretes
Comunidade
Usuários
Fórum
Bate-papo
Artigos
Histórias de sucesso
Atividade
Avaliações
Assinaturas
Tema claro
Lições
Avaliações
Sobre
Iniciar
Começar a aprender
Começar a aprender agora
Mapa da missão
Lições
Todas as missões
Todos os níveis
Projeto relacionado: Maven
Módulo 3
Nível 2
Lição 6
Projeto relacionado: Maven
Testes na vida de um programador
Módulo 3
Nível 3
Lição 0
Por que os programadores precisam de testes? Automação de teste. Tipos de testes.
Primeiros testes com JUnit
Módulo 3
Nível 3
Lição 1
Conectamos o framework JUnit. Anotação @Test. Exemplos de teste JUnit.
Configurando um ambiente de teste no JUnit
Módulo 3
Nível 3
Lição 2
Anotações @BeforeEach, @AfterEach. Anotações @BeforeAll, @AfterAll.
Anotações úteis no JUnit
Módulo 3
Nível 3
Lição 3
@Disabled @Nested @TestInstance @ExtendWith @Timeout
Testes parametrizados em Junit
Módulo 3
Nível 3
Lição 4
Anotação @ParameterizedTest. Anotação @ValueSource. Anotação @EnumSource. Anotação @MethodSource. Testes parametrizados com múltiplos argumentos.
Asserções JUnit
Módulo 3
Nível 3
Lição 5
afirma. métodos assertEquals, assertTrue, assertFalse. método assertAll. método assertTimeout. método assertThrows.
Anotações populares em JUnit
Módulo 3
Nível 3
Lição 6
Anotação @Suite Anotação @Order Anotação @DisplayName
Testes avançados com Mockito
Módulo 3
Nível 4
Lição 0
Biblioteca Mockito Objetos Simulados Anotação @RunWith
Anotações Mockito Básicas
Módulo 3
Nível 4
Lição 1
Anotação @Mock Anotação @Spy
zombando de objetos
Módulo 3
Nível 4
Lição 2
método doReturn() método when() método doThrow()
Chamando métodos fictícios com parâmetros
Módulo 3
Nível 4
Lição 3
Parâmetros de método Modelos de parâmetro método doAnswer()
Mostrar mais
1
...
23
24
25
26
27
...
35
Please enable JavaScript to continue using this application.